This is to do with my 1960 project. I'm installing the harness under the dash and can't quit figure out the routing. I have the AIM and I also have some good pictures from the '1958-60Corvette Restoration Handbook', but I still can't quit figure out how to route the cluster harness and the center console (clock and heater wires) in relation to all the other stuff under the dash, e.g. speedo cable, tach cable, wiper transmission cables, wiper control cable, defroster outlets, etc.
If I try to install the harness from the fuse block routing up and under the first clip that is under the windshield bolt (that's how the AIM page 12 - 11.00 shows it), the wires, e.g. headlight switch wires, will not reach the switch.
I know that the judges look for the brass ties on the harness per the AIM and the plastic tie around the turn signal wiring and the wiper motor control cable, but do they also look for "correct" under dash wire routing? If it's not something that is judged, then I'll route the cable so that everything connects and there is no interference to other things under the dash.
Anyone got any picture of these areas that show routing of the harness?
